This demonstration focuses on NetSuite’s capabilities around assembly and bill of material records. We’ll start with reviewing some of the key components of the production dashboard, such as real-time visibility into production metrics, inventory balances as well as scheduled and open work orders. We’ll also walk through the product overview reports that provide visibility into production on the warehouse floor, including completion percentages for each job. We’ll demonstrate how to form a bill of materials, account for standard yield loss and include other assembly items to create a multilevel bill of materials. Lastly, we’ll show how to use an assembly build transaction to incorporate labor and overhead cost on the assembly item record.
